Simple lower and upper bounds for isomerization energies

Lower and upper bounds for the energies of various isomers can be obtained by a simple inspection of the nuclear charges. The bounds are quantum-mechanically rigorous, and are strictly applicable only to specific nuclear geometries and require only back-of-the-envelope type calculations.
